Transaction 21a2d4312845cc6ee1a3d49dc92a46318c594d8c491f5fb669ec04b382122070

3 Input
2 Outputs
  • 21a2d4312845cc6ee1a3d49dc92a46318c594d8c491f5fb669ec04b382122070:0
  • value  391500
    address  3LMCBE13rVAQvAdNp43PLyUPF1odnNiC9m
  • 21a2d4312845cc6ee1a3d49dc92a46318c594d8c491f5fb669ec04b382122070:1
  • value  999470
    address  32hrcFRo1ZEyaPWqfHhMKp5ih8H5gk5EcF